원저자: [이메일 보호됨]
원본 출처: everVision
최근에는 BRC20부터 ORC20까지, “마법사”부터 “개구리 페페”까지 비트코인 생태계의 이러한 밈이 인기를 끌면서 시장을 FOMO로 완전히 채웠습니다. 동시에 Ordinals 프로토콜 외에도 잊혀진 Bitcoin Inscription 프로토콜 RGB 및 다양한 Bitcoin L2 프로젝트가 새로운 핫스팟이되었으며 일부 새로운 프로젝트가 이에 진입하여 Build Bitcoin 생태계에 참여하기를 희망하고 있습니다. 새로운 이야기의.

비트코인 비문(Inscriptions)의 기술적 본질은 무엇입니까?"사토시"에 새겨져 있습니까? 비트코인 L2에 무슨 일이 일어나고 있나요? 비트코인을 기반으로 생태계를 구축할 수 있나요? 한 번 보자.
비트코인 “인스크립션”이란 무엇입니까?
비트코인은 그 안에서 발생하는 모든 거래를 기록하는 분산 원장입니다. 각 거래가 제출될 때 기본 거래 메타데이터 외에도 비트코인 네트워크는 거래 메모로 이해될 수 있는 사용자 정의 문자 문자열의 제출도 허용합니다. 이 트랜잭션 노트 필드는 주로 "op_return" 필드였지만, Taproot 업그레이드 후에는 트랜잭션 감시 필드가 될 수도 있습니다. 존재 위치에 관계없이 이 부분은 거래의 일부로 비트코인 체인에 저장됩니다.
그렇다면 "Cong"의 비문은 무엇입니까? 실제로 Ordinal 프로토콜은 NFT 발행에 처음 사용되었으며, Mint Ordinal NFT 과정에서 1 사토시를 얻게 되며, 이 1 사토시의 거래는 NFT의 메타데이터로 각인되어 1 사토시가 바인딩됩니다. NFT.. 더 높은 비용을 지불할 의향이 있다면 NFT의 전체 데이터를 각인할 수도 있으며, 증인 필드는 최대 4M 콘텐츠의 각인을 지원합니다.

하지만 비트코인 네트워크는 Ordinals NFT와 Satoshi 간의 바인딩 관계를 인식하지 못하므로 1 Satoshi를 다른 사람에게 전송할 때 비트코인 네트워크는 그것이 NFT에 바인딩된 Satoshi인지 일반 Satoshi인지 구분하지 않습니다. 이는 돈을 이체할 때 실수로 이 특별한 사토시를 사용할 수 있음을 의미합니다.
우리 모두 알고 있듯이 비트코인의 원장은 실물 현금을 시뮬레이션하는 회계 모델인 UTXO 모델입니다. 모든 사람의 계좌에 들어있는 것은 비트코인이 아니라, 마치 지폐가 한 장씩 들어가듯이 UTXO가 한 장 한 장 들어가는 것입니다. 다른 사람에게 지불해야 할 때 계좌에 여러 개의 지폐가 있는 경우 사용할 지폐를 선택할 수 있습니다(UTXO 선택 사항). 하나의 지폐로 결제할 수도 있고, 여러 개의 지폐를 조합하여 결제할 수도 있으며, 결제하려는 금액이 손에 들고 있는 최소 지폐 금액보다 적을 경우에는 지폐를 나누어서 결제할 수도 있습니다. 하나는 상대방에게 지불하는 것이고, 다른 하나는 자신에게 지불하는 것입니다(이것을 UTXO 모델에서는 종종 "변경"이라고 합니다).
대부분의 비트코인 지갑은 결제 시 자체적으로 선택한 UTXO 기능을 눈에 잘 띄는 위치에 배치하지 않고 고급 설정에 숨깁니다.지갑은 자체적으로 정의한 임의의 규칙에 따라 사용할 기능을 자동으로 선택합니다. 기본값. UTXO를 지불합니다.
실수로 특별 사토시를 일반 사토시로 지불하는 것을 방지하기 위해 "클라이언트 확인"이 필요합니다. 지갑이 Ordinals 프로토콜을 지원하는 경우 결제 시 특별한 사토시를 피할 수 있습니다. 이 특정 사토시를 전송하려는 경우 지갑에 NFT를 전송한다는 메시지도 표시됩니다. 즉, Ordinals 프로토콜을 지원하는 지갑 클라이언트는 NFT와 특수 Satoshi 간의 바인딩 관계를 유지하고 식별하는 역할을 담당합니다.
RGB와 Ordinals NFT는 동일한 원칙에 따라 작동하며 NFT와 Satoshi 간의 바인딩 관계를 확인하기 위해 클라이언트에 의존합니다. 그리고 이는 본질적으로 오프체인 합의입니다.
BRC20 토큰에는 "Satoshi"가 새겨져 있나요?
Ordnals NFT와 BRC20 토큰은 모두 본질적으로 "Satoshi"에 대한 비문이 아닌 비트코인 거래의 비문이지만 Ordinals NFT는 NFT와 Satoshi 간의 구속력 있는 관계를 설정합니다. BRC20 토큰은 다릅니다. 토큰과 Satoshi 사이에는 구속력 있는 관계가 없습니다. BRC20 토큰은 비문을 통해 배포, 발행 및 전송과 같은 작업을 구현합니다. 구체적으로는 비트코인 트랜잭션에서 상태 천이 데이터를 Jason 형식으로 작성하여 구현합니다. 아래 그림과 같이:

누구나 특정 클라이언트를 통하지 않고 비트코인 체인에 글을 쓸 수 있습니다. 누군가 비문 민트를 통해 BRC20 토큰을 발행하거나, 자신이 소유하지 않은 BRC20 토큰을 전송하는 경우. 이 발행 또는 이체는 유효하지 않습니다. 그러나 비트코인 체인 자체는 이러한 코드를 처리하지 않으며 BRC20 토큰의 발행 및 전송이 유효한지 여부도 확인하지 않습니다.
비문의 유효성을 확인하는 작업은 Ordinals 프로토콜을 지원하는 지갑 클라이언트 또는 브라우저에 의해 수행됩니다.
Ordinals 프로토콜은 실제로 비트코인 프로토콜을 하드 디스크로 사용하고 비트코인 체인에 자체 원장을 기록하지만 원장에 대한 해석 규칙은 비트코인 체인이 아닌 로컬에 있다는 것을 이해할 수 있습니다. 또는 모듈식 블록체인의 아이디어를 사용하여 비트코인 체인은 BRC20 토큰의 데이터 접근성 계층(Data Accessiblity Layer)일 뿐이며 Ordinals 프로토콜 자체는 실제 합의 계층임을 이해할 수 있습니다. 이 논리는 "소버린 롤업"과 일치하는 개념은 매우 유사합니다.
BRC20과 Ordinals NFT의 차이점은 Ordinals NFT의 전송이 비문을 통해 구현되지 않으며 전송 기능이 필요하지 않다는 점입니다.특정 사토시를 전송하는 것만으로도 해당 NFT를 전송하는 것과 같습니다.이 구조는 자연스럽게 라이트닝 네트워크를 지원합니다. BRC20 토큰은 Satoshi에 바인딩되지 않으며 전송 정보는 비문을 통해 기록되며 라이트닝 네트워크를 지원하려면 구체적인 호환성 개발이 필요합니다.
"Inscription" 토큰은 안전한가요?
Ordinals NFT든 BRC20 토큰이든 원장은 비트코인에 존재하지만 합의 규칙은 모두 오프체인입니다. 따라서 "비문" 스타일 토큰은 비트코인의 보안을 정확히 공유하지 않습니다.
데이터 가용성 레이어로서 비트코인 체인은 비문에 대해 어떠한 검증도 수행하지 않습니다. 유효한 비문과 유효하지 않은 비문이 모두 제출됩니다. 비트코인 체인 자체는 비문의 유효성 여부를 구별할 수 있는 능력이 없습니다. 따라서 Ordinals 프로토콜의 원장은 비트코인에 저장되어 있지만 "더티 원장"입니다. 유효한 모든 데이터가 여기에 저장되지만 저장된 모든 데이터가 유효한 것은 아닙니다. "더러운 책"에 대한 필터링은 "클라이언트 확인"을 통해 수행됩니다.
체인에 있는 데이터의 유효성에 대한 이 "필터링 규칙" 또는 "해석 규칙"은 Ordinals 프로토콜의 온톨로지입니다. "비문" 토큰은 Ordinals 프로토콜 자체에 의해 정의된 일련의 규칙이 강력한 사회적 합의를 갖는 경우에만 안전합니다.
비트코인을 기반으로 생태계를 구축할 수 있나요?
Ordinals 프로토콜은 현재 토큰 발행에만 사용할 수 있지만 Ordinals가 인스크립션 시스템, 즉 규칙 시스템을 충분히 복잡하게 만들면 DeFi에도 사용할 수 있으며 완전히 통합되어 모든 계약 로직을 구현할 수 있습니다.
하지만 저는 이것이 비트코인 생태계라고 생각하지 않습니다! 이것이 바로 Ordinals의 생태입니다. RGB와 같은 다른 비문 시스템도 이러한 규칙 집합을 만든다면 그것은 비트코인 생태가 아니라 RGB 생태입니다. RGB 생태와 Ordinal 생태는 상호 운용이 불가능하며, 상호 운용을 제공하기 위해 비트코인에 의존할 수도 없습니다. 이더리움의 한 계약은 다른 계약에 액세스하거나 호출할 수 없는 것 같습니다...
비트코인 L2란 무엇입니까?
먼저 L2를 정의해야 하는데, L2는 다른 L1에 보안을 부여하는 체인을 의미합니다. Bitcoin L2는 Bitcoin에 보안이 연결된 체인이거나 Bitcoin L2는 Bitcoin과 보안을 공유하는 체인입니다.
이 기준에 따르면 Rootstock, Liquid, Stack은 비트코인의 L2가 아니며, 비트코인의 사이드 체인으로만 간주될 수 있습니다. 스택은 다음 버전 업데이트에서 비트코인과의 공유 보안을 구현할 것이라고 주장했지만 구체적인 계획은 공개하지 않았습니다.
현재 비트코인 L2라고 주장하지만 실제로는 사이드 체인인 다양한 프로젝트에서 제안된 다양한 고급 솔루션은 다음을 포함하여 비트코인과 보안을 공유할 방법이 없습니다.
- 비트코인 체인에 블록 헤더 작성(이더리움에서 제거된 플라즈마 솔루션과 유사)
- 비트코인을 네트워크 스테이킹 토큰으로 사용
- 비트코인 체인에서 블록 생산자를 선출
- 블록을 비트코인 체인과 동기화
- 비트코인 채굴자가 L2 네트워크 검증자가 되도록 인센티브를 제공합니다.
잘못된 행동
비트코인과 보안을 공유하고 싶은 것은 불가능하지 않습니다. Ordinals 프로토콜이 비트코인 체인의 비문을 통해 원장 데이터를 저장할 뿐만 아니라 데이터 유효성을 정의하는 전체 Ordinals 규칙(예: Ordinals 프로토콜의 소스 코드)을 비트코인 체인에 배치한다면 어떻게 될까요?
이 경우 일련의 작업 중에 검증을 수행하려면 "클라이언트 검증"이 여전히 필요합니다. 그러나 모든 주체는 체인에 기록된 "규칙"과 더티 원장을 통해 깨끗한 원장을 실행할 수 있으며 일관된 상태 전환 기록과 최종 상태를 얻을 수 있습니다.
이 형태는 새로운 것이 아니라 Arweave- SCP 가 제안한 스토리지 합의 패러다임으로, 높은 상호 운용성을 요구하지 않지만 고성능이 요구되는 Heavy-Duty 애플리케이션을 구축하는 데 적합합니다. Arweave는 수년 동안 축적되어 왔으며 이미 100개 이상의 SCP 응용 프로그램이 있습니다.

비트코인을 기반으로 SCP 애플리케이션을 구축하려는 경우 기술적으로는 가능하지만 경제적으로 제약이 있으며, 비트코인에 자주 입력하는 것은 일반적으로 비용이 많이 들지 않기 때문에 상대적으로 간단한 형태로만 애플리케이션을 구축할 수 있습니다.
요약
그렇다고 해서 비트코인을 기반으로 다양한 서비스를 구축하려는 노력을 완전히 무시하려는 것은 아닙니다. 나는 PoW 지지자들이 이더리움 업그레이드에 불만을 가지고 있다는 것을 이해하고 비트코인 채굴자들이 반감기를 기대하면서 더 많은 수입을 추구해야 하는 필요성도 이해합니다.물론 비트코인 네트워크는 비문을 통해 일부 밈 토큰과 수집품을 만들 수 있지만 스토리는 충분해야 하며, 비트코인("비문" 방법이든 L2 방법이든)에서 이더리움 생태계를 복제하는 데 시간을 낭비해서는 안 됩니다. 이는 전체 Web3에 대한 새로운 가치를 창출하지 않기 때문입니다.
최종 분석에서 비트코인에서 생태학을 수행하는 것은 이더리움이 할 수 있는 일을 형편없고 비용이 많이 드는 방식으로 수행하는 것과 같습니다. 비트코인 생태학에서는 새로운 것이 탄생할 수 없습니다. 나는 "비트코인 생태학"이라는 개념을 둘러싼 가격 기적과 부 창출 신화가 계속될 수 있다는 점을 부정하지 않지만, 장기주의자로서 실제 가치를 창출할 수 있는 새로운 내러티브에 더 많은 관심을 기울이고 Web3의 사용 시나리오를 확대합니다. , Web3를 원 밖으로 내보내십시오.




